NEW: Park unregistered vehicles: Police  

Online Reporter  

Police are urging motorists to park all unregistered and plateless vehicles until they are duly registered.

In a statement on Wednesday, the Zimbabwe Republic Police said plateless vehicles are being used to commit heinous crimes.

“The Zimbabwe Republic Police, therefore, reiterates that all vehicles not displaying permanent number plates should be parked whilst awaiting the necessary registration process.

“It is a fact that police investigations have shown that vehicles with no registration plates are being used to commit robbery, murder, robbery, rape kidnapping, unlawful entry as well as hit-and-run traffic accidents in the country.”

The Government, through the Ministry of Transport and Infrastructural Development, has made it clear that there are adequate stocks of number plates in the country.
